#305045 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#305045 is composed of 18.8% red, 31.4%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 159.4 degrees, a saturation of 25% and a lightness of 25.1%. #305045 color hex could be obtained by blending #60a08a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#305045 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#305045 has RGB values of R:48, G:80,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 3166277.

Shades and Tints of #305045
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040606 is the darkest color, while #f9fcfb is the lightest one.
